By the time 'DGBX' was released in 2006, David Grisman had established himself as a key figure in progressive bluegrass and acoustic music. This album followed his extensive career, including collaborations with notable musicians and the founding of Acoustic Disc, showcasing his continued commitment to innovative bluegrass sounds.
